<Job Summary>
The Human Resources Assistant supports the daily operations of the Human Resources department at New River Ranch. This position reports directly to the Director of Finance/HR and assists with employee onboarding, training, personnel file management, background screening compliance, payroll support, benefits coordination, and maintaining confidentiality of sensitive information. The HR Assistant plays a key role in ensuring New River Ranch remains compliant with state and federal employment regulations while supporting the successful onboarding, training, and integration of new staff.

<Responsibilities>

  • Assist with job postings, applicant tracking, and interview scheduling
  • Coordinate pre-employment requirements including APS/CPS and WV CARES background checks, drug screens, and references
  • Coordinate and assist with onboarding for new hires including orientation and training
  • Schedule and coordinate required trainings for all staff
  • Maintain records of staff training completion and certifications
  • Maintain employee files in accordance with licensing and regulatory standards
  • Track background clearances, CPR/First Aid certifications, and required training hours
  • Ensure compliance with APS/CPS and WV CARES background screening requirements
  • Assist with audits and regulatory reviews
  • Assist with time tracking and verification
  • Support payroll processing and employee changes
  • Assist employees with benefit enrollment
  • Provide professional and courteous assistance to staff
  • Assist with disciplinary documentation and performance tracking
  • Support HR leadership with investigations and documentation
  • Perform other duties as assigned
